This position is responsible for delivering products, including hazardous materials, to customers from Sherwin-Williams stores using box and flat‑bed trucks. Drivers ensure deliveries are complete, packed correctly, and safely delivered to the correct customer. Drivers are accountable for customer satisfaction and for transporting items in a safe, timely manner.

Responsibilities- Ensure deliveries are prepared to meet customer requirements efficiently.
- Load customer orders properly on the truck.
- Ensure appropriate forms are completed.
- Load, transport, and deliver items to customers safely and on time.
- Maintain the store vehicle and alert the supervisor to repair and servicing needs.
- Provide excellent customer service, answer questions, and handle complaints.
- Adhere to assigned routes and follow time schedules.
- Abide by all transportation laws and maintain a safe driving record.
- Prepare reports and documents relating to deliveries.
- Operate equipment and machines, such as trucks and forklift equipment.
- Perform other store tasks, including warehouse duties and customer order preparation.
Minimum Requirements
- Must be at least twenty‑one (21) years of age.
- Must be legally authorized to work in the country of employment without needing sponsorship.
- Must have a valid, unrestricted Commercial Driver’s License (CDL) with a hazardous materials endorsement.
- Must possess a valid Medical Examiner’s Certificate (MEC) from a DOT licensed medical examiner or be willing to obtain one within five business days of a conditional offer.
- Must be able to lift and carry up to 50 lbs. frequently and up to 70 lbs. occasionally, with or without reasonable accommodation.
- Must be willing to work all scheduled hours, including evenings and weekends, with or without reasonable accommodation.
- Must read and speak English sufficiently for public interaction, traffic sign comprehension, and official record entries.
